High quality superconducting titanium nitride thin …

2018-4-13 · Superconducting titanium nitride (TiN) thin films were deposited on magnesium oxide, sapphire and silicon nitride substrates at 700 °C, using a pulsed laser deposition (PLD) technique, where infrared (1064 nm) pulses from a solid-state laser were used for the ablation from a titanium target in a nitrogen atmosphere.

High quality superconducting titanium nitride thin …

2018-4-13 · Titanium nitride (TiN) as a thin film is of paramount technological importance because of its excellent electrical and mechanical properties, and chemical and thermal stability. It has been extensively used as a hard coating for wear resistance purposes in tools [ 1 ], as a gold-colored decorative layer [ 2 ] and as an optical coating [ 3 ].

TiAlN: The titanium-aluminium-nitride coating | RUKO

The titanium-aluminium-nitride coating (TiAlN), is an all-round coating and universally applicable. TiAlN is a chemical compound of the three elements titanium, aluminum, and nitrogen. The coating thickness is between 1-4 micrometers (μm). The coating offers high resistance to heat and oxidation.

Types of Drill Bits and Their Uses | Hunker

2018-4-10 · Black oxide coatings reduce friction when drilling, as do polished or bright tips. TiN, a gold-colored bit tip coated in titanium nitride, can be used at speeds higher than uncoated drill bits. TiCN, titanium carbonitride, is hard and resists wear better than other bit coatings.

Four preparation methods of titanium nitride-Mis-aisa …

2020-8-20 · Preparation of titanium nitride 1. Metal titanium powder or TiH2 direct nitridation method Uses titanium powder under nitrogen or hydrogen atmosphere, nitriding at 1273 ~ 1673K for 1 ~ 4h. After the product is crushed, repeat the operation several times to obtain stoichiometric titanium nitride powder. The equation is 2Ti + N2 = 2TiN.

Titanium(III)nitride | Chemotechnique Diagnostics

Uses: Titanium nitride (TiN) (sometimes known as Tinite) is an extremely hard (~85 Rockwell C Hardness or ~2500 Vickers Hardness or 24.5 gigapascals), ceramic material, often used as a coating on titanium alloy, steel, carbide, and aluminum components to improve the substrate's surface properties.
